Visualizzazione categoria obbligatoria

C’è qualche impostazione di permesso da qualche parte, dove posso impedire la rimozione della visualizzazione di determinate categorie? Vogliamo una categoria speciale, in cui i primi post dovrebbero essere “da leggere assolutamente” per determinati gruppi. So che posso reinserire i gruppi prima di pubblicare, ma vorrei impedire loro di rinunciare.

Benvenuto in Meta @pkoevesdi :wave: :tada:

Non è possibile impedire facilmente agli utenti di non seguire una categoria “out of the box”.

Se volessi “forzare” tutti gli utenti a seguire una categoria, c’è l’impostazione del sito default categories watching. Se volessi “forzare” tutti gli utenti di un gruppo, c’è discourse.example.com/g/your-group-name/manage/categories e puoi cambiare quali categorie vuoi che i membri di quel gruppo seguano.

Tuttavia, i membri potrebbero cambiarle quando vogliono, quindi se volessi assicurarti che seguissero sempre le categorie corrette, dovresti tornare continuamente a quelle impostazioni e cambiarle per reimpostare le preferenze di osservazione degli utenti e farli seguire nuovamente la categoria.

Un altro modo è nascondere i pulsanti di osservazione, tracciamento, normale, ecc. sul sito e nascondere le preferenze utente preferenze/tracciamento usando CSS. C’è una guida su come puoi personalizzare il tuo sito qui sotto

Tuttavia, un avvertimento è che qualsiasi utente esperto di computer può aggirare tali personalizzazioni se lo desidera, ad esempio utilizzando la modalità sicura.

1 Mi Piace

Grazie mille! Opterei per “fai in modo che seguano di nuovo la categoria”.

Potresti usare Discourse Policy. Poi gli utenti riceverebbero anche promemoria finché non cliccano sul pulsante.

1 Mi Piace

Grazie. Ma non vogliamo che i nuovi utenti debbano leggere i vecchi post, vogliamo che i vecchi utenti debbano leggere i nuovi post. E non vogliamo che debbano confermarlo.
Fino ad ora, abbiamo una mailing list e inviamo messaggi importanti a quella lista. Ora ci spostiamo su Discourse e vogliamo ancora assicurarci che certi messaggi (= primi post) vengano recapitati al loro account e-mail.

Ma guardando più avanti, quel caso d’uso potrebbe essere possibile con quel plugin. Darò un’occhiata più da vicino.

1 Mi Piace

Quindi forzare gli utenti a guardare la categoria non è sufficiente poiché possono anche disabilitare la ricezione di e-mail nelle loro preferenze.

my/preferences/emails

Inviami un’e-mail quando vengo citato, a cui viene risposto, quando il mio @username viene menzionato, o quando c’è nuova attività nelle mie categorie, tag o argomenti monitorati

Quindi dovresti anche assicurarti che nessuno cambi anche quello.

1 Mi Piace

quote=“Pkoevesdi, post:5, topic:313246, username:pkoevesdi”]
vogliamo che i vecchi utenti leggano i nuovi post. E non vogliamo farli confermare.
Fino ad ora, abbiamo una mailing list e inviamo messaggi importanti a quella lista. Ora passiamo a Discourse e vogliamo ancora assicurarci che certi messaggi (= primi post) vengano recapitati al loro account e-mail.
[/quote]

Per avvisi importanti che desideri recapitare nelle caselle di posta di tutti, penso che potresti provare a inviare un PM a @trust_level_0, se imposti quel gruppo per consentire la ricezione di PM – ma non ne sono troppo sicuro. Anche se le persone potrebbero non riceverlo nelle loro email se disattivano le notifiche via email.

Se desideri consentire risposte pubbliche, potresti creare un argomento pubblico di accompagnamento.

Ops, grazie per averlo segnalato. Quindi, in realtà, non c’è assolutamente modo di inviare un’e-mail a tutti gli utenti? Hanno sempre la meglio in termini di ricezione di e-mail da discourse? È triste.